### What is Kubernetes?

Kubernetes, also known as K8s, is essentially a platform designed to automate the deployment, scaling, and operations of application containers. It was originally developed by Google and is now maintained by the Cloud Native Computing Foundation (CNCF). At its core, Kubernetes helps manage clusters of Linux containers as a single system to accelerate Dev and Ops workflows.

### Key Features of Kubernetes

– **Automated rollouts and rollbacks**: Kubernetes progressively updates your application without downtime, and if something goes wrong, it can revert to a previous version.
– **Load balancing and service discovery**: Kubernetes can expose a container using the DNS name or their own IP address. If traffic to a container is high, Kubernetes is able to load balance and distribute the network traffic so that the deployment is stable.
– **Storage orchestration**: Kubernetes allows you to automatically mount a storage system of your choice, whether from local storage, public cloud providers, or more.
– **Self-healing**: Kubernetes restarts containers that fail, replaces and reschedules containers when nodes die, kills containers that don’t respond to your user-defined health check, and doesn’t advertise them to clients until they are ready to serve.

### Practical Use Cases of Kubernetes

1. **Microservices Architecture**: Kubernetes is ideal for microservices as it allows you to deploy and manage finely-grained components with ease. For example, an e-commerce platform can be split into multiple microservices like payment, inventory, and user management, each running in its own container managed by Kubernetes.

2. **Continuous Integration/Continuous Deployment (CI/CD)**: Kubernetes facilitates robust CI/CD pipelines by ensuring that the production environment is isolated from the development one. This separation allows developers to create and test in a replica of the production environment, reducing the chances of errors when going live.

3. **Auto-scaling**: For applications experiencing variable workloads, Kubernetes can automatically adjust the number of active containers, based on CPU usage or other specified metrics, to match demand without over-provisioning or under-provisioning resources.

### Getting Started with Kubernetes

To get started with Kubernetes, you can use Minikube for local deployment. Minikube is a lightweight Kubernetes implementation that creates a VM on your local machine and deploys a simple cluster containing only one node.

For those looking for a more robust setup, Google Kubernetes Engine (GKE) or Amazon Elastic Kubernetes Service (EKS) offer managed Kubernetes solutions that simplify cluster deployment and management.
